ROLE OVERVIEW
We are seeking an experienced Senior Retail Media Search Associate to manage and optimize paid search campaigns across retail media platforms. The ideal candidate will have hands-on expertise in Walmart Connect, Roundel Media Studio and Amazon Ads sponsored product and sponsored brand advertising, along with deep knowledge of keyword strategy, campaign pacing, and reporting. A Skai Certification is required, demonstrating advanced skills in retail search management and optimization.
RESPONSIBILITIES
Strategic Planning & Activation
- Develop retail media and growth plans tied to client goals and category trends.
- Build media and operational tactics based on those plans, launching campaigns across Walmart, Target, and Amazon.
Campaign Execution & Optimization
- Lead hands-on campaign management: daily budget pacing, keyword bidding, placement adjustments, and bid-strategy refinements.
- Use consumer behavioUr data and top-of-search tactics to refine paid search strategies.
Reporting & Insights Delivery
- Deliver regular performance reporting—monthly, quarterly, and mid-year—highlighting key business trends and category influences.
- Distill insights from data using Excel or Google Sheets to craft optimization recommendations for e-commerce outcomes.
- Monitor marketplace events (e.g. holiday trends, category promotions) and track their impact on campaign performance.
Client Engagement & Coordination
- Present campaign trends and strategy to clients; participate in calls and internal alignment meetings.
- Maintain clear project prioritization and ensure all deliverables are coordinated and on-time.
- Collaborate with cross-functional partners (analytics, creative, account management) to sync search efforts with broader media strategy.
EXPERIENCE & SKILLS
- 3+ years of direct experience managing paid search campaigns for Walmart Connect, Target Roundel, and Amazon Ads (Sponsored Products + Sponsored Brands).
- Skai Certification is required.
- Proficient in Excel/Google Sheets—able to analyze large datasets, identify trends, and present findings.
- Strong communication skills with proven ability to simplify insights for clients and internal stakeholders.
- Organized multitasker—capable of prioritizing and managing workflows across multiple campaigns.
-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Business, Advertising, or related field preferred.
